PermanentPosition Overview:
Assist in processing hose orders and learn to assemble Caterpillar-certified hoses under supervision. Support the team by maintaining a clean and safe workspace, learning to use specialist hose cutting and crimping tools, and gaining knowledge of Cat HIS (Hydraulic Information System). This is an entry-level role designed to provide training and development for progression into a full Hose Counter Technician position.Job Description:
Finning are the largest Caterpillar dealership world-wide, specialising in Heavy Equipment, Machinery, and Power Generation. We have been delivering unrivalled service for 90 years. We sell, rent, supply parts, service, and repair equipment and engines to customers in various industries, including mining, construction, petroleum, forestry, and a wide range of power systems applications.
Major Job Functions:
- Learn and assist in hose assembly processes under supervision (60%)
- Support order processing, returns, and workflow management with guidance (20%)
- Maintain workshop cleanliness and safety standards (20%)
